Abstract

From old Revelation to new takes an important step beyond the studies by Robert Carroll and Michael Fishbane exploring inner-biblical exegesis. Simon De Vries attempts to solve the problem of ideology and technique the expansion of prophetic prediction by schools of redactors. By analyzing those prophetic predictions that employ temporal expressions as introductory transitions - expressions such as in that day, behold, are coming, and at the end of days - De Vries demonstrates how futuristic expectation was expanded and reshaped within the prophetic collection toward an eventual canonical form.
